I am new to Hubspot and wanted to see if anyone else has any experience with sending emails to bloomberg.net users via Hubspot. We use ZeroBounce as an email validator before sending any marketing emails and all emails with the bloomberg.net domain are flagged with a status of "do_not_mail" and a sub-status of "global suppression" which means that the domain has been known to be difficult and possible litigious. This doesn't make sense to me because we have clients with these email addresses and they are valid for Bloomberg terminal users. Has anyone had any issues sending emails to this domain from Hubspot?

Thank you Jess. I just went through the Understanding Email Deliverability course and while it was helpful it was not completely relevant. I am not concerned about consent in particular for this issue, as these contacts are usually existing clients or prospects on trial. I just found it odd that Zero Bounce (which had been recommended to me by someone at Hubspot as a good source for checking emails) seemed to tag all contacts at that domain as "do_not_mail". I sent a Marketing email today and included those persons and they appear to be delivered without a problem, so I am concluding that this is more of a Zero Bounce issue than a Hubspot concern.
